Intro

Brenda K. Starr's music is a vibrant collision of New York City's urban pulse and rich Latin heritage. Her early work is defined by the sharp, syncopated snap of freestyle drum machines and shimmering synthesizers, providing a high-octane backdrop for her powerful, soaring soprano. It is the sound of 1980s club culture, full of neon energy and dramatic emotional stakes.

What truly sets her apart is her incredible vocal range and her ability to pivot seamlessly between genres. While many of her contemporaries stayed within the dance-pop lane, Starr successfully transitioned into a powerhouse of salsa music. This evolution brought a sophisticated, organic warmth to her sound, trading electronic loops for explosive horn sections and complex tropical percussion without losing her signature vocal intensity.

Start with her self-titled 1987 album to hear the definitive version of 'I Still Believe,' a masterclass in the 80s power ballad. From there, jump into her later salsa recordings to experience how her voice matured into a commanding force within the Latin music world. It is a journey from the street-smart clubs of Manhattan to the global tropical stage.

Brenda Joy Kaplan (born October 14, 1966), known by her stage name Brenda K. Starr, is an American singer and songwriter. She is well known originally in R&B, dance and pop but now mostly in salsa-based music. She is also well known for her 1980s work with freestyle music.
